IDXGIOutput ::SetDisplaySurface, méthode (dxgi.h)

Modifie le mode d’affichage.

Syntaxe

HRESULT SetDisplaySurface(
  [in] IDXGISurface *pScanoutSurface
);

Paramètres

[in] pScanoutSurface

Type : IDXGISurface*

Pointeur vers une surface (voir IDXGISurface) utilisée pour le rendu d’une image à l’écran. La surface doit avoir été créée en tant que mémoire tampon arrière (DXGI_USAGE_BACKBUFFER).

Valeur retournée

Type : HRESULT

Retourne l’une des valeurs DXGI_ERROR .

Remarques

IDXGIOutput ::SetDisplaySurface ne doit pas être appelé directement par les applications, car les résultats seront imprévisibles. Il est appelé implicitement par l’objet de chaîne d’échange DXGI pendant les transitions plein écran et ne doit pas être utilisé comme substitut aux méthodes de chaîne d’échange.

Cette méthode ne doit être appelée qu’entre les appels IDXGIOutput ::TakeOwnership et IDXGIOutput ::ReleaseOwnership .

Remarques pour les applications du Windows Store

Si une application du Windows Store utilise SetDisplaySurface, elle échoue avec DXGI_ERROR_NOT_CURRENTLY_AVAILABLE.

Configuration requise

Condition requise Valeur
Plateforme cible Windows
En-tête dxgi.h
Bibliothèque DXGI.lib

Voir aussi

IDXGIOutput